Kai Wang is a researcher whose work sits at the exciting intersection of materials chemistry and photophysics, with a specialized focus on **organic pressure-responsive luminescent materials**. His most notable contribution, the 2019 review "Recent advances in organic pressure-responsive luminescent materials," has garnered 80 citations, reflecting the growing scientific community's interest in this emerging field. This work highlights materials that change their luminescent properties in response to mechanical pressure — a phenomenon with promising applications in sensing, security printing, and smart display technologies. By synthesizing and organizing advances in this area, Wang has helped establish a clearer framework for understanding the structure-property relationships that govern mechanochromic and piezochromic behavior in organic systems.
